Otto Braun
Summary
Otto Braun is a human[1]. Born in Berlin[2], he… he was born on June 26, 1897[3]. He passed away in Marcelcave[4]. He died on April 29, 1918[5]. He worked as a writer[6], poet[7], autobiographer[8], and soldier[9]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(47 views/month, #7,292 of 1,000,298).[10]
